EUGENIE LAMBERT (nee GOSSELIN) With her family by her side, it is with deep sorrow that we announce the sudden passing of our dear mother, grandmother, sister and friend at the age of 69 on January 9, 2008. She will be joining her husband René who predeceased her in 1999. She will be lovingly remembered by her children: Marc, Micheline (Bob), Gilles (Lynne), Liliane (Pierre) and Nicole (Peter) and her ten grandchildren, Laura, Scott, Julie, Patrick Terri, Joëlle, Téo, Brie, Chelsea and Samuel. She is survived by her sisters, Robertine, Agnès, Agathe (Paul) and Denise and her brothers, Lévi (Aline), Edouard (Yvonne), Paul and René (Edmée). Her sister-in-law Simone and brother-in-law Omer. She also leaves to mourn her sisters-in-law, Lucille, Lucienne (Lionel), Lorraine (Florent), Clara (Lionel), Irène, Agnès and brothers-in-law Ovide and Georges, many nieces, nephews and friends. Eugénie was predeceased by her parents Jean and Mélanie Gosselin, her brother Célestin and her sister Marie-Jeanne. Mom's abiding faith, her marriage, children and family were most important to her. Her deep inner strength allowed her to face life's challenges while maintaining a positive attitude and lived life to the fullest. Mom enjoyed sharing her many talents such as baking, sewing and knitting with us, which we will miss. Special gratitude to every caregiver in Mom's life, however simple the gesture. A celebration of her life will be held at the St. Malo Roman Catholic Church in St. Malo, Manitoba on Saturday, January 12, 2008 at 11:00 a.m. Prayer service will begin at 10:30 a.m. In lieu of flowers donations can be made to L'Ecole d'Evangelisation de St. Malo .
